Cradle of Souls is a 2D RPG in the classic style of Valiant - Resurrection, Skyfall and Elendia Ceus.
The Cradle of Souls is where all life begins and ends, the very spiral of humankind. A long time ago, humans started making bargains with Salazar, the Soul Emperor. In exchange of their soul, the Emperor gave them unnatural powers, they became inhumans.
The Soul War was waged between humans and inhumans for the control of the country of Alastria. After winning the long and bloody war, Alastria is enjoying peace, but not the King. His wife, the Queen Jolanda is sick with a dangerous disease. In charge of finding the antidote is Orlando, the veteran Crusader, and Saigo, the Demon Hunter. What will happen as consequences of this mission and it's outcome will change everything...

I can recommend this game to anyone who may be new to this type of game but not to someone who like me prefers to be mentally challenged. This game was fully completed in 7 hours and I found it just too simplistic and to a degree repetative.. Basically you speak to someone then go off to sort out the dungeon they've told you about then after that you speak to someone else and do it all again (with different scenery) there is no problem with fully kitting out your team, you always have enough money so even the battles are not challenging. There are many restoring pools around so you don't even have to use much stuff from your inventory. So it just wasn't mentally challenging enough for me.5 found this helpful
